Broken Seals

If your windows are becoming susceptible to condensation, fogging or even frost between glass panes it's likely that the window seal has failed. The seals secure the edges of every pane of glass, creating an air vacuum that is filled with inert gasses such as Krypton and argon. This gives you extra insulation. These gasses are clear and smellless. They can help keep your home warm in the winter and cool during the summer. But over time these window seals can fail, allowing the gas to escape, thereby affecting your energy efficiency.

Window seals aren't made to last forever, but basic preventative maintenance can help them last longer. Avoid cleaning your windows with power - the pressure could make through the sash, and damage the seals. Check your warranty to see whether the replacement seal is covered when the damage was caused by something other than the weather or age.

Other things that could damage the sealant include extreme temperature fluctuations that can result in contraction and expansion as well as high humidity levels, and chemical-based products like paint strippers, which could disintegrate silicone used in sealant. Failure of the window seal before it's time can also be an indication of a problem with the product, so make sure to look into your warranty paperwork and verify whether you're eligible for compensation from the manufacturer.

Window specialists might be able to fix certain cases of damaged seals without having to replace the entire IGU (insulated glass unit). They'll repair the damaged pane and then install new inert gasses, which will restore the window to its original insulation capability. The cost ranges from 70-150 dollars per window, but can be more when additional work like moisture removal or reassembling of the sash is needed.

Condensation

Double-glazed windows that display condensation are a sign of a failed seal. Condensation visible is caused by the inert gas that keeps the glass units sealed is vaporized due to fluctuations in temperature between room and. This causes moisture to settle on cold surfaces such as double-glazed windows and may damage them. If moisture builds up within your home, it could lead mould growth and to wood rot.

Condensation of double glazing lock repairs-glazed windows is often caused by high humidity or poor ventilation. This is also common in bathrooms and kitchens where there is a large deal of moisture. It can also occur when there is a sudden change in the temperature of the room.

There are a variety of ways to tackle condensation in double glazed windows. Hairdryers can be used to eliminate the moisture. This can be done safely and quickly. Another option is to open the windows and let air circulate around your house. This will help balance humidity levels and prevent condensation from forming.

The accumulation of moisture can also occur between the panes of double-glazed windows because of a failure of the IGU seal. This is a far more serious issue because it will allow moisture into the insulation portion of the window. This could cause windows to lose their energy efficiency and could increase the cost of heating.

In some cases it may be possible to repair blown double glazing the IGU seal by drilling a hole into the frame of the window and spraying a defogger solution into the air gap. This will get rid of the condensation, but not the seal. The window is still vulnerable to moisture intrusion, and can cause wood rot or mould.

The best method to avoid condensation is to make sure that the seals are in good shape and to clean your windows regularly. Keep the frames of your windows clean and free of dirt to stop moisture from entering. You could also consider investing in a dehumidifier to help keep moisture at low. If condensation develops, it is important to address it promptly. In double-glazed windows, moisture can cause wooden window frames to decay and will require replacement.
